该充电枪可用于新能源汽车慢充,可放置在电动汽车上。一般是采用220V单相交流电进行充电,充电电流一般为16A或32A,最大功率一般是3.5kW或7kW。因为充电枪占用一定的车内空间,在有限的汽车空间里设计功率相对不大,决定了输出功率不大,所以充电速度比较慢。充电时间大约在5至8小时,充电效率较低,可以在上班或夜间充电时...

Blockchain for product history Automakers phasing out internal combustion engines need to minimise the environmental footprint of batteries powering electric vehicles. In this regard, precious minerals and metals in used batteries can be retrieved for reuse and recycling. It requires manufacturers to i...
